Taxonomy: $200m, the cost of finishing the animals

Body: 

A paper in Trends in Ecology and Evolution estimates costs of naming the remaining 5.4 million animal species, based on costs of taxonomy in Brazil - $200 million. The taxonomic impediment is seen as the most significant barrier to progress  Nature blog post quotes the NHM's Chris Lyal.../reference
